Teak & Twine Overview

Teak & Twine is a corporate gifting platform that is based in Virginia, USA, and was founded by Torrance Hart in 2015. The company’s branding revolves around premium and custom gift boxes and fulfillment services. It also has a ‘one-stop shop’ approach for its custom gifting projects, which is useful if you have consistent or large-scale gifting needs.


Main Features

Gift and swag boxes

Gift and swag boxes are the main offering of Teak & Twine. These boxes contain gifts that contain pre-curated or your preferred choice of items. With a minimum order quantity of 40 boxes, their prices depend on their level of customization, product selection, and order size. Such a feature makes the platform’s gift boxes suitable especially for US-based companies needing gift boxes. For smaller-scale needs, Teak & Twine also offers its own storefront where you can purchase without minimums. This is most suitable for one-off gifting needs.

Custom gifting projects

Another key feature of this platform is custom projects, where you can curate which gifts you wish to include, depending on your needs or the occasion. Teak & Twine will source custom products and design unique packaging for such projects so that you can ensure each one is unique. These projects, however, require a minimum spend of $7,500, and while this already includes taxes, fees, and shipping, it can still be quite expensive.

Flexible shipping options

The platform also offers flexible shipping and fulfillment options, wherein you can directly send gifts to your recipients, ship to multiple addresses, or distribute bulk orders. Teak & Twine gifts are also shipped from its warehouse in Virginia. As such, the deliveries within the US range from 1 to 5 business days, depending on the location, while international shipping can take longer and is more expensive (with costs ranging between $50 and $125 per individual gift). This further makes Teak and Twine a good option if you’re a US-based company looking for gift box options.


Pricing

Teak & Twine doesn’t have subscription fees. However, it does have some costs and fees associated with using the platforms. We’ll discuss those in this section.

Custom gifting projects: Custom projects begin at a minimum of $7,500, which covers taxes, shipping, and fees.

Bulk gift and swag boxes: For bulk gifting projects, there’s an order minimum of 40 units, and costs vary depending on the items chosen and the extent of customization. But, to give you a rough estimate, the cheapest box available is $44.00 and is only available for total gifting budgets of $5,000 or more. This makes it inaccessible for smaller-scale campaigns.

On Demand gifts: For one-off gifting, the platform offers its Zest storefront, wherein the most affordable gift box costs $55, with the highest one priced at $169. This option works better for one-off or urgent gifting needs, though it comes at a higher per-unit cost compared to bulk orders.

Shipping rates: If your items will be shipped within the US, the rates start at $14 per package, $30 for Canada, and $50 for the United Kingdom. As for other international locations, the costs typically range from $50 to $125 per package, depending on the destination. These costs make Teak & Twine best suited for US companies with significant gifting budgets or those willing to spend more on international shipping.


Pros and Cons

Pros

✅ Custom-branded portals and storefronts: These allow your recipients to enter their own shipping details or select gifts themselves. However, there is a minimum of 100 gifts required to set up a branded portal.

✅ Kitting and packaging: Teak & Twine offers flexibility with kitting and packaging. If you’ve already sourced your own gifts and swag and simply wish to have them packaged, you can send them to Teak & Twine’s warehouse, where its team will handle assembly, packaging, and fulfillment.

✅ Customization: Teak & Twine offers various customized packages, such as its signature packaging suite, custom printed mailer box, and foil-stamped magnetic boxes, allowing you to tailor gift boxes per recipient or occasion.

✅ All fees included in custom project shipments: If you’re availing the platform’s custom project (which, again, costs $7,500 minimum), it already includes the duties, taxes, and shipping costs.

Cons

Expensive shipping fees: As mentioned above, the costs for shipping domestically and internationally with Teak & Twine are high, ranging from $14 (for the US) up to $125 (for international destinations) per package. With these prices, Teak and Twine is more fitting for US-based companies with large-scale needs for gifting boxes.

High minimums: For custom projects, the minimum is a whopping $7,500. For bulk orders, boxes require a minimum of 40 units. As for the platform’s branded portals, they require at least 100 gifts for you to have access to them. Such thresholds are very high and not suitable for small businesses.

Limited swag options: While Teak & Twine does offer swag items, specifically in its storefront or projects, its options are still very limited compared to other platforms that offer both swag and gifts.

No integration and automation: The platform doesn’t integrate with HRIS, CRM, and SSO tools. This also means that it can’t be used to automate milestone gifting.

Absence of gift cards and localized gifts: Teak & Twine only offers gifts and swag in swag stores; it doesn’t provide digital options like gift cards or gifts localized by region.

Long lead times: Custom projects generally take two to four weeks to complete after payment, which is problematic if you need faster or last-minute gifting solutions. Even for non-custom projects, it can take 1-10 business days for gifts to be processed.

Lack of sustainability commitments: The platform doesn’t have any sustainability commitments or initiatives stated on its website. 



Teak & Twine is best for…

… US companies with big budgets and consistent gifting needs 👍

Teak & Twine is most effective if you’re a US-based enterprise with ongoing gifting needs and large budgets. This is because the platform’s $7,500 project minimum and 100-gift requirement are costly and only make sense if you have frequent or large-scale gifting campaigns. The company’s strongest feature is also its gift boxes shipment to US areas (since its warehouse is in Virginia), making it a good choice for gift box-related needs.

… teams that want to customize their recipients’ gifts 👍

With its extensive customization options, Teak & Twine can offer good value if you wish to elevate your gifts’ presentation. For instance, the platform’s branded packaging and curated gift selections allow you to provide your recipients with unique unboxing experiences. These, then, help you reinforce your company’s brand identity for more lasting impressions.

… busy leaders who want all logistics handled on their behalf 👍

With the platform’s custom gifting projects, you don’t have to worry about managing logistics by yourself. Its ‘one stop shop’ approach enables the platform to manage sourcing, packaging, kitting, and shipping for you. If you wish to hand off the reins when it comes to gifting, then Teak & Twine is a worthy option.


Teak & Twine may not be a good fit for…

… small and medium-sized businesses with tight or limited budgets 👎

With custom projects starting at $7,500 and a minimum of 40 units per bulk order (still with a minimum gifting budget of $5,000), Teak & Twine isn’t designed for smaller companies in mind. If you have a limited budget, you’ll find the platform’s costs restrictive, especially when factoring in additional expenses like domestic and international shipping fees.

… enterprises looking to automate swag and gift sending 👎

Teak & Twine doesn’t integrate with HRIS, CRM, or SSO tools, meaning that gifts can’t be automatically sent based on event triggers like employee work anniversaries or birthdays. If you’re seeking automated milestone gifting, then you will find the platform’s manual workflows time-consuming and restrictive.

… businesses with global recipients 👎

International gifting is costly with Teak & Twine, with its fees ranging from $50 to $125 per package. Certain regions, such as India and the Middle East, also have additional logistical challenges that you and your recipients will face. Combined with long lead times of two to four weeks, Teak & Twine is not a strong fit if you’re managing global teams or international events.

… organizations seeking more flexibility in gift options 👎

Teak & Twine’s offerings are limited to physical gifts and swag. There are no digital gift cards, localized regional gifts, or options under $40, making it less appealing, especially if you need a broader or more cost-effective selection. As such, it’s less suitable for global companies looking for swag.

Teak & Twine stands out for its premium customization, hands-on logistics, and curated corporate gift boxes; however, the platform is expensive and lacks automation. Its $7,500 minimum spend and steep shipping costs make it best suited for US-based enterprises with large gifting budgets and ongoing gift box projects. If your global business needs automated and globally affordable swag and gifting solutions, Teak & Twine may not be the right fit.
